MADISON, Wis. (WRN) — A Wisconsin Department of Transportation initiative could cut down wrong-way driving.

There have been more than 700 verified wrong-way drivers reported by law enforcement, and over 250 wrong-way drivers were confirmed through wrong-way alert systems in Wisconsin.

State Transportation Secretary Kristina Boardman says wrong-way crashes are almost always preventable, and the department continues to invest in ways to prevent those crashes. An agency task force was created in 2024, and staff analyzed data to select 10 additional locations to install wrong-way driver alert systems on roadways susceptible to wrong-way driving issues.
